Everyday Items
Items that people normally carry such as umbrellas or walking sticks/canes are permitted within TouhouFest and subject to inspection upon entry.
Lightweight plastic or foam bats, paddles, and clubs are permitted.
Roller skates/blades, skateboards, scooters, go-karts, hoverboards, etc. are not permitted within the Event area.
RC Cars, Wagons, powered vehicles designed for children are permitted, in the event. The operators of these are responsible for any damage to the area and or other individuals.
Ice Skates are not allowed, even with skate guards attached.
Power tools are not permitted e.g. chainsaws, drills, or hedge trimmers.
Lost and Found
If you see an item that does not belong to you, we encourage you to return the item to our Staff Ops room. We will do our best to catalogue said item(s) and endeavor to return said item(s) to the rightful owner(s). Anything with significant personal value (eg: a wallet) will requirement identification upon retrieval. In addition, anyone that has lost an item at TouhouFest may check in with Staff Ops during event hours.
Any items that end up in our Lost & Found are retained for a period of 30 days from the end of the convention. Any items confirmed to be in our possession will be shipped back at the owner’s expense, or arrangements can be made for items to be picked up, delivered to the next TouhouFest and held in Staff Ops. After the period of 30 days has expired, all unclaimed/unconfirmed items in our possession will be cleared out with no guarantees on holding thereafter.
